Stafford County, Virginia: Quantico's Home and I-95's Fastest-Growing Corridor

Stafford County has gone from roughly 60,000 people in 1990 to over 165,000 today, one of the fastest growth rates of any Virginia jurisdiction. Marine Corps Base Quantico straddles the Stafford-Prince William county line, with significant portions of the base in Stafford. The combination of Quantico proximity, VRE commuter rail service at Brooke and Leeland Road stations, and home prices meaningfully lower than Virginia's closer-in communities has driven this growth. Colonial Forge and Mountain View high school pyramids serve most of Stafford and are increasingly competitive in Virginia's school landscape.

Aquia Harbour: Stafford's Premier Waterfront Community

Aquia Harbour is Stafford County's most distinctive planned community, a private, gated waterfront development on Aquia Creek with marina facilities, golf, and equestrian amenities. The Aquia Harbour Property Owners Association (aquiaharbour.org) has resale certificate requirements. Original Aquia Harbour homes from the 1970s and 1980s are reaching renovation age, some also have marina and bulkhead maintenance considerations. Stafford County's Growth and What It Means for Sellers

Stafford County has been one of the fastest-growing counties in Virginia for the past two decades, driven by its I-95 corridor location between Quantico and Fredericksburg, its relative affordability compared to Prince William County and Fairfax County, and the expansion of the marine corps community at Quantico. New residential development continues throughout the county, particularly in the Embrey Mill and Mountain View communities near the VRE stations and along the Route 1 corridor.

This growth creates a competitive residential market where newly constructed homes compete directly with older inventory. For sellers of 1990s and 2000s Stafford homes, particularly in communities like Aquia Harbour, Embrey Mill, and the neighborhoods along Route 630, the presence of new construction makes renovation investment increasingly important for competing at full retail prices. Original-condition 2002 Stafford colonials can struggle to attract conventional buyers at comparable prices to newly built alternatives down the road.
